Decree: Sacred Congregation of Rites: 1870.12.08 WebInclytum Patriarcham POPE PIUS IX In 1871, Pope Pius IX summarized the past history of St. Joseph in the Liturgy up through his recent proclamation as Patron of the Church. He also outlined the rules for the worthy liturgical celebration of his Feasts. The translation presented here is of B. Burkey, based upon that of Filas.
